Due to his unconventional lifestyle, Anton Heyboer was among the most eccentric Dutch artists of the past decades. His turbulent life was reflected in a number of marriages. He also described himself as 'the Robin Hood of the art world', referring to his high artistic output. Heyboer trained as a mechanical engineer. After World War II he began drawing, albeit still in a traditional style. Between 1954 and 1957 he developed his own philosophical framework, on the basis of which his abstract artworks emerged. Yet in his paintings and etchings there are always figurative elements present. Heyboer also clarified the themes of his work with texts, in which human relationships often play a role.
